Board: Norvik Instruments proposes entry into the Tarvensea region in Q3. Market sizing complete; regulatory review 80% done. Initial footprint: one distribution hub, two field teams. Capex within approved envelope. Principal risks: currency exposure and a single-source customs broker. Mitigations drafted. Local hiring begins on approval. Competitor Ashgrane Ltd has not yet entered the region, giving a six-month window. Decision requested at this review. Strategic detail follows in the confidential note below.

management briefing: Only 33 of the 504 pilot accounts renewed Holox, so a churn review is set for August 1. Fenysix Logistics is in early talks to buy Zoroxix Group for about $459.9 million.

## v4.2.0 — Changed defaults

Flagpole rollout framework: default rollout strategy is now percentage-based instead of cohort-based. Sticky bucketing enabled by default. Kill-switch TTL shortened. Legacy cohort configs still honored but log deprecation warnings; removal in v5. No action needed for existing flags. New defaults ship with the following values.

service settings:
ralael:
  pin: 7453
  tenant: zorath
  seal: seal_087806e4
  metrics_host: metrics.ralael.paliqworks.example
  standby_team: fraath
  escalation: praok-istiel
  nonce: 10e083

Escalation for the Larkspur password-reset revamp: if reviews surface anything touching the token-expiry logic or the fallback SMS path, don't just approve and hope — loop in the auth guild first. Minor copy or styling tweaks can go through normal review. Anything that changes hashing, rate limits, or the reset-link TTL needs a second sign-off. For urgent questions during review, write to the team here.

pager mailbox: casix@tolvaqsys.internal

Subject: Ownership change — monthly partitioning of the ledger tables

Team, as of this sprint, responsibility for the Tidebook ledger partitioning work is moving. The scheme remains partition-by-month with a rolling 36-month retention window; the detach-and-archive job runs on the first Sunday of each month. Documentation on backfill procedures is being updated, and the partition-creation cron now alerts on failure rather than silently skipping. Going forward, all partitioning decisions route through the new owner named below.

signatory, yahog-badug: Quenix Ulaael